The [[ACM|ACM's]] '''Eighth North American Computer Chess Championship''' (NACCC) was held on October 15 to 17, [[Timeline#1977|1977]] at the [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Fairmont_Olympic_Hotel_%28Seattle%29 Olympic Hotel] in [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Seattle%2C_Washington Seattle], [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Washington Washington], [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/United_States United States].

In the evening after Round 3, Tournament Director [[David Levy]] held a simultaneous exhibition against all twelve programs, winning 10, drawing one, and losing to [[Chess (Program)|Chess 4.6]]. The next day, after the tournament was over, he played two games of speed chess against Chess 4.6 and [[Duchess]] and lost both <ref>[http://www.lkessler.com/brutefor.shtml A Memorial to BRUTE FORCE] by [[Louis Kessler]]</ref> .
